Front
What is a static character?
Back
A static character is one who does not undergo significant change throughout the story. Their personality, beliefs, and behavior remain consistent.

Front
What is a dynamic character?
Back
A dynamic character is one who undergoes significant internal change throughout the story. This can include changes in personality, beliefs, or behavior.

Front
What happens to a static character in a story?
Back
A static character typically does not experience growth or change, and their role often serves to highlight the changes in dynamic characters.
6.
FLASHCARD QUESTION
Front
What happens to a dynamic character in a story?
Back
A dynamic character experiences growth or change, often learning important lessons or evolving in response to events in the story.
7.
FLASHCARD QUESTION
Front
How can you identify a dynamic character?
Back
You can identify a dynamic character by looking for evidence of change in their thoughts, feelings, or actions throughout the story.
